Remote Skill Swap Marketplace
Introducing "Remote Team Exchange," a marketplace platform specifically designed for remote workers to swap skills and services. It addresses the challenge of professional isolation and the limited networking opportunities remote workers face by allowing users to trade expertise, from graphic design to coding, directly with one another. What makes it unique is its innovative barter system that not only enables skill development and collaboration but also fosters a sense of community, allowing participants to build lasting professional relationships without a monetary exchange.

Market Potential Analysis
Score: 80/100
With the rise of remote work, there is a growing demand for platforms that facilitate professional interaction and skill development. The market for remote collaboration tools is expanding, providing substantial potential for a niche marketplace like Remote Team Exchange.
Competition Analysis
Score: 65/100
While there are freelance platforms like Upwork and Fiverr, few focus on skill swapping without monetary exchange. Competitors exist in the general freelance and skill exchange market, but few use a barter system.
